Unveiling the Connection Between Beauty and Self-Care Practices

Must read

Beauty and self-care have always been closely linked, with each influencing the other in a complex and dynamic relationship. Taking care of oneself is not only essential for maintaining physical health but also plays a significant role in enhancing one’s beauty and overall well-being. In this article, we will delve into the various ways in which beauty and self-care practices are interconnected and how prioritizing self-care can have a positive impact on one’s beauty.

### The Impact of Self-Care on Beauty
Self-care encompasses a wide range of activities that focus on nurturing and caring for oneself, both physically and mentally. From practicing mindfulness and prioritizing mental health to maintaining a healthy diet and exercise routine, self-care plays a crucial role in maintaining overall well-being. When it comes to beauty, self-care practices can have a direct impact on one’s physical appearance.

### Skincare Routine
One of the most common self-care practices that can significantly impact beauty is a skincare routine. Taking the time to cleanse, moisturize, and protect your skin not only helps in maintaining its health but also contributes to a clear and radiant complexion. A consistent skincare routine can help in preventing acne, reducing signs of aging, and maintaining a youthful glow.

### Haircare Regimen
Just like skincare, taking care of your hair is an essential part of self-care that can impact your beauty. Regular washing, conditioning, and styling can help in keeping your hair healthy, shiny, and lustrous. Additionally, indulging in occasional hair treatments and massages can promote hair growth and prevent damage, leading to beautiful and manageable locks.

### Nutrition and Beauty
A well-balanced diet is another crucial aspect of self-care that can have a profound impact on one’s beauty. Eating nutrient-rich foods such as f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ins can nourish your body from within, promoting healthy skin, hair, and nails. Drinking plenty of water and avoiding processed and sugary foods can also contribute to a glowing complexion and overall beauty.

### Mental Health and Beauty
While physical self-care practices play a significant role in enhancing beauty, it is essential not to overlook the importance of mental health in the equation. Stress, anxiety, and lack of self-care can have a detrimental impact on one’s beauty, leading to dull skin, brittle hair, and overall lackluster appearance. Prioritizing mental health through activities such as meditation, yoga, or therapy can have a positive impact on one’s beauty by promoting a calm and balanced state of mind.

### The Importance of Self-Love
At the core of beauty and self-care practices lies the concept of self-love. Accepting and embracing oneself for who they are is the ultimate form of self-care that can radiate outward and enhance one’s beauty. By practicing self-love and prioritizing self-care, individuals can boost their confidence, self-esteem, and overall sense of well-being, leading to a more beautiful and radiant appearance.

In conclusion, beauty and self-care practices are deeply interconnected, with each influencing the other in a profound way. By prioritizing self-care through skincare, haircare, nutrition, mental health, and self-love, individuals can enhance their beauty from within and radiate a sense of well-being and confidence outward. Embracing self-care as an essential part of one’s beauty routine can lead to a more vibrant, healthy, and beautiful appearance that shines from the inside out.
